Hi , I'm new here!

I'm looking for a way to a reflective glass effect as seen in the attached pictures of the new 1 World Trade Center(Freedom Tower).

Is there an effect I can do to a picture of the sky to make it look like it's reflected in windows, kind of a 'chrome' look but not quite chrome.

I have a design of this building that I'm hoping I can layer an image of the reflective glass sky over.

Thanks in advance! :)

I'm pretty new to this myself, but I think you could achieve something like that with a clipping mask.
I believe the idea is you would select an area of the building you want the reflection on and overlay an image of the sky to give that reflective look.
